使用Lighthouse进行前端性能评估

编程之路的点滴 2019-07-16 ⋅ 23 阅读

lighthouse-logo

作为一个前端开发人员,我们都希望我们的网站能够达到最佳的性能水平。但是,要确切知道我们的网站在性能方面的表现如何,经常需要进行一系列的测试和分析。这时候,Lighthouse这个工具就派上用场了。

Lighthouse简介

Lighthouse是一个由Google开发的开源自动化工具,用于评估网页或Web应用的质量和性能。它通过提供一套针对性能、可访问性、最佳实践、SEO等方面的指标和建议,帮助开发者了解并改进他们的网站。

Lighthouse是一款基于浏览器的工具,可以作为Chrome DevTools和命令行工具使用。它模拟了一个没有网络限制的页面加载,并通过一系列的自动化测试来评估网页的性能指标。

Lighthouse提供的性能评估指标

Lighthouse对网页性能进行了全面的评估和分析,提供了一系列有用的指标,包括但不限于:

  1. 性能指标:包括页面加载时间、首次内容呈现时间、可交互时间等,这些指标可以帮助我们了解网页的加载速度和响应性能。

  2. 最佳实践:通过检查代码和资源的使用,Lighthouse提供了一些建议来优化我们的代码,例如减少JavaScript和CSS的大小、避免阻塞渲染的脚本等。

  3. 可访问性:Lighthouse还评估了网页的可访问性,包括是否提供足够的标记以供屏幕阅读器使用、颜色对比度是否符合可读性要求等。

  4. SEO优化:Lighthouse分析了网页的搜索引擎优化程度,提供了一些有益的建议来改善网页在搜索引擎中的排名。

如何使用Lighthouse进行性能评估

使用Lighthouse进行性能评估非常简单,只需按照以下步骤:

步骤1:打开Chrome DevTools

在Chrome浏览器中,按下Ctrl+Shift+I(Windows)或Cmd+Option+I(Mac)打开开发者工具。

步骤2:选择Lighthouse标签

在开发者工具窗口中,点击顶部导航栏上的"Lighthouse"选项卡。

步骤3:启动性能评估

在Lighthouse标签的界面上,点击"生成报告"按钮,Lighthouse将开始对当前页面进行评估。

步骤4:查看评估结果

评估完成后,Lighthouse会向您显示评估结果,包括各种指标和建议。您可以查看每个指标的详细解释,并根据建议来改进网页性能。

如何解析Lighthouse的评估结果

Lighthouse的评估结果提供了关于您的网页性能的宝贵信息。以下是几个重要的指标和建议,值得您特别关注:

  1. 性能指标:Lighthouse提供了整体的性能指标,如时间线、首次内容呈现时间和可交互时间。您可以通过这些指标了解您网页的加载速度和响应性能。

  2. 最佳实践:Lighthouse会检查您的代码和资源使用情况,并提供一些改进建议。您可以通过这些建议来优化代码和资源,以改进网页性能。

  3. 可访问性:Lighthouse会检查您网页的可访问性,包括页面元素是否提供了足够的标记以供屏幕阅读器使用、颜色对比度是否符合可读性要求等。

  4. SEO优化:Lighthouse还会检查您的网页在搜索引擎上的优化情况,并给出一些建议来改善排名。

结论

Lighthouse是一个强大的工具,可以帮助我们评估和改进网页的性能。它提供了丰富的指标和建议,帮助我们了解和改进网页的加载速度、响应性能、可访问性和SEO优化。通过使用Lighthouse,我们可以更好地优化我们的前端代码,提供更好的用户体验和更高的网站排名。希望本篇博客对您有所帮助,想获取更多关于Lighthouse的信息,您可以访问Lighthouse官方网站


全部评论: 0

    我有话说: